A local adsorbent, synthesized via magnetization and functionalization of nanosilica from rice husk, was applied to eliminate As5+ from gold mining wastewater sample. Adsorbent was characterized using BET, FTIR, SEM and XRD and was proved to be effective and suitable for As5+ removal from gold mining wastewater.

Abstract Rhynchosaurs are unusual archosauromorph reptiles that lived between the Induan and early Norian (Early to early Late Triassic). They are characterized by their stocky build and broad skull with a beak‐like premaxilla. This rather charismatic configuration is most clearly expressed in Late Triassic hyperodapedontine rhynchosaurids.
